2.13.5 Class Diagram
Class dalam sebuah notasi UML digambarkan dengan kotak.
Nama class menggunakan huruf besar di awal kalimatnya dan diletakkan di atas kotak. Bila class mempunyai nama yang terdiri
dari suku kata digabungkan tanpa spasi dengan huruf awal tiap suku kata menggunakan huruf besar Munawar, 2005.
+Operation 1 +Operation 2
+Operation n -Attribute 1
-Attribute 2 -Attribute 3
-Attribute n
Class1
+Operation 1 +Operation n
-Attribute 1 -Attribute 2
-Attribute n
Class2
+Operation 1 +Operation n
-Attribute 1 -Attribute 2
-Attribute n
Class3
1 1
Sumber . Munawar, 2005
Gambar 2.6
Model Class Diagram
2.13.6 Activity Diagram
Activity diagram yaitu teknik untuk mendeskripsikan logika
procedural, proses bisnis dan aliran kerja dalam banyak kasus. Activity diagram
juga dapat menggambarkan proses paralel yang mungkin terjadi pada beberapa eksekusi Munawar, 2005.
Activity diagram seperti sebuah flowchart. Activity diagram
menunjukkan tahapan, pengambilan keputusan dan pencabangan. Diagram ini sanagat berguna untuk menunjukkan operation sebuah
obyek dan proses bisnis. Kelebihan activity diagram dibanding
flowchart adalah kemampuannya dalam menampilkan aktivitas paralel serta dapat digunakan untuk menunjukkan siapa
mengerjakan apa dengan teknik partision Munawar, 2005.
Sumber: Sholiq, 2006
Gambar 2.7
Notasi Activity Diagram
2.13.7 Sequence Diagram
Sequence diagram digunakan untuk menggambarkan perilaku
pada sebuah skenario. Diagram ini menunjukkan sejumlah obyek dan message pesan yang diletakkan diantara obyek-obyek ini di
dalam use case. Komponen utama sequence diagram terdiri atas obyek yang
dituliskan dengan kotak segiempat bernama. Message diwakili oleh garis dengan tanda panah pada waktu yang ditunjukkan dengan
proses vertikal Munawar, 2005. Di bawah ini merupakan gambar simbol pada sequence
diagram :
Sumber.
Booch, et. All., 2007
Gambar. 2.8 Simbol Sequence Diagram
2.13.8 Statechart Diagram